The Story of Laraven
The earliest SSA record of Laraven as a baby girl name dates back to 1991, when 7 babies received it. 1994 was its biggest year on record, with 10 newborns named Laraven — #8,124 in the national rankings. About 89% of every Laraven on record arrived during the 1990s, its defining decade. Laraven last appeared in the published SSA data in 2003, with 5 recorded births — it has not charted nationally since. All told, over 47 Americans have carried the name since 1880, from the 1990s to the 2020s.
